3 MOST IMPORTANT ACTIVITIES

A. QUARANTINE
● Segregation of products if there would be an inconsistency in
the integrity of the ingredients to be used
● Ensures that less or no defective product reaches the
consumer
● In the event that a defective product is recalled due to poor
ingredients used, said product will neither be sold or
distributed
B. REJECTED PRODUCTS

● Otherwise known as defective ingredients or


merchandise; did not reach the standard
● Must be separated from approved produce
● Rejects must be destroyed immediately to
prevent mix-up
C. ACCEPTED PRODUCTS

● Verified for their conformity to specifications


prior to release for use
● Goods must be clean and checked for
appropriate protective packaging
● Stored under suitable conditions and re-
evaluated as necessary (determination of
suitability for use)
IMPORTANCE OF FINISHED PRODUCT
QUARANTINE AND WAREHOUSE

FINISHED PRODUCT QUARANTINE: last point of


control before the product enters the warehouse and
becomes available for distribution to the market

WAREHOUSE: responsible for all incoming goods


and for releasing finished products
cGMP rules for warehouse enable
manufacturers to:
● protect the products from damage during storage
and transport
● prevent degradation of the products by exposure to
adverse temperature conditions
● avoid mix-ups and contamination by other materials
● prevent time-expired or damaged material or product
from being used
DOCUMENTATION
>> allows monitoring of activities which have already
been conducted
>> in case of a recall, the size of the recall will be
determined by the accuracy and completeness of the
warehouse records
Inventory card: contains record of the quantity received, issued,
and balanced stock of the starting material, intermediate product,
bulk product, or finished product

Distribution record: covers distribution of finished products
